Tailgating Tips:
1. Always dress in team colors and don’t forget to dress for the weather.
2. Timing is everything: Food should always be ready about two hours before the game.
3. Plan to arrive three to four hours early and stay one to two hours after the game.
4. Plan your menu. Keep your menu simple, but not too simple - and always spice it up!
5. Fly your team’s colors with a flag or designate a monument so people can find you.
6. Make a list of items you’re taking out to your spot.
7. Meet your tailgate neighbors; you may need to borrow something or share in the celebration of a winning season.
8. Decorate your tailgate site either in team colors or a theme; make it fun.
9. Always find a good place to park. Be strategic in your parking either – close to restrooms or entrances to the game.
10. Leave your area as clean as it was when you arrived.

Bagelhead
Now it's time for a little segment we like to call "What's Hot with the Youth of Japan." So . . . what's hot with the youth of Japan?
--Well, apparently, the latest fad in Japan is getting a body modification procedure called . . . a "Bagelhead." So what's that mean?
--Basically, "Bagelheading" involves injecting a saline solution under the skin . . . which causes swelling . . . then using your fingers to mold the swelling into the shape of a bagel. (???)
--After 24 hours, the bagel swelling loses its shape . . . and the skin returns to its normal size.

runpee.com?????
It happens every time. You are in the middle of a movie at a theater and suddenly the gigantic soda you drank 20 minutes ago is banging on the sides of your bladder wanting out. What do you do? Leave for the restroom and potentially miss a pivotal moment in the film? Stay for the whole movie and wet yourself like a 6 month old infant? Now a website has been created to help you in your hour of need. It’s called runpee.com and it does the dirty work for you before you see the movie. Here’s how it works:
Before you go to the movie log on to the website and click on the movie you are going to see. Runpee will tell you the moments in a movie that you can miss without missing any valuable movie content!
Pretty cool idea. Unless you’re like me and have to go 3-4 times while the movie is playing!

Paula is weird but kinda cool
PAULA ABDUL HAS GIVEN SCOTT MACINTYRE A GUIDE DOG:
For some reason, PAULA ABDUL has decided to give SCOTT MACINTYRE . . . (--this year's blind "American Idol" finalist) . . . a GUIDE DOG.
Last Friday, Paula sent Scott out on what he thought was a singing engagement. But she actually took him to the headquarters of the Guide Dogs of America in Sylmar, California. When they got there, she told him he was getting a dog.
(--The Guide Dogs of America website says guide dogs cost roughly $38,000)
Scott "test drove" a few guide dogs at the event . . . but he won't be able to get his own dog until after the "Idols Live" tour wraps in September.
(--That's because he needs to have the time to go through training with the dog first.)
